What are responsibilities of a banking manager?
Well, a banking manager is responsible for leading the sales function for the bank, maintaining the proper staffing level according to the staff model and providing customer support services. He sets the priorities, direct and delegate sales responsibilities to the people who are under him. A banking manager is liable for developing and maintaining close relationships with assigned banking partners such as Mortgage Loan Officers, Business Banking Officer and Brokerage representatives.
